Well if you are planning in buying it also plan to spend alot to make it road worthy.

You will need a new dash and passenger air bag. If the air bag went off that would also mean the seatbelts did. If so they will all have to be replaced. Plus the SRS control module will have to be replaced as well. Then the Dealer will have to download software to make it all good again.

You are talking about alot of $$$$ to get it working again.

This sounds like an insurance total/salvage car. Costs more to fix properly than it will be worth fixed properly. And, when you're done, depending on the state where you live, you'll have a title with the horrible brand: "SALVAGE" stamped into it, meaning its resale value is very limited. Car's of more use to someone needing engine, trans, some body panels, radio, heater core, etc. Auto recycler's dream, your nightmare.
